2. Melitta Barista TS Smart

The Barista TS Smart comes with a variety of features that differentiate it from other models. Its most distinctive feature is probably the fact that it can be controlled by your smartphone through the Melitta Connect app. This lets you change the settings and also to dispense different coffee recipes stored inside the machine.

This makes the machine extremely flexible and adaptable to your preferences. There are a variety of options for changing the intensity of your drinks and also different sizes of cups and whether or not you wish to add milk. The machine also has two airtight bean containers that are automatically sorted for different specialities. It defaults to standard espresso beans in one and cafe crem (a German variation of long black or flat white) in the other however, you are able to select the beans you prefer. There's also a handy chute for coffee that has been ground if you'd like to use your own (for instance when that nagging dinner guest brings their own).

Users have also been amazed by the speed of the machine. They've said that it is able to produce their drinks far quicker than other machines they have used. Another benefit is that it will warn you when one of its hoppers is about to be empty, so that you do not get caught running out of your favourite beverage.

The price may be a worry for certain. This machine costs nearly PS999. It is still cheaper than similar Jura machines with the same number features.

The Barista TS Smart is backed by a a generous warranty, offering two years of protection. This is a greater warranty than the standard one-year guarantee. It's a mark of confidence on behalf of the manufacturer. It also includes a cleaning tablet and a descaler, which makes it simple to stay on top of the machine's needs for maintenance. This is a fantastic machine for those who want to purchase a top-quality, versatile bean-to-cup machine for a reasonable price.

3. Jura GIGA 6

The Jura GIGA 6 is an incredible espresso machine that uses the power of artificial intelligence that can prepare the finest specialty coffees. It learns your preferences and rearranges the menu of coffees to make it easier for you to select your preferred drinks. You can also choose your preferred grind size, water temperature and milk and coffee foam volumes. Its intelligent cleaning and rinsing programs start with the click of a button, making day-to-day maintenance of your coffee maker easier than ever before.

The Giga 6 has two coffee and two milk spouts. This means it can make two specialty coffees simultaneously. The dual heating and fluid system in the machine make this possible. Spouts can be adjusted in height and width to accommodate different cups. There is also a spout that can be used to make tea or iced-coffee with hot water.

Another amazing aspect of the Giga 6 is the ability to personalize and duplicate your preferred coffees. This is especially beneficial when you want to drink the same drink in the morning and in the evening. For instance, you can create an original flat white with regular beans, and then a duplicate with decaf. You can also modify the ingredients, such as the type of milk or the amount of sugar or cocoa.

Both the Giga 6 and Z10 have an incredible array of customization options. To begin you can select from a variety of specialty drinks that are one-touch. Additionally, you can modify the strength of your coffee and choose from 10 different levels of milk foam.

The GIGA 6, Z10 and Z10 are equipped with a 4.3-inch touchscreen display in full colour, and a rotary switch to make it easy to navigate the various features on offer. The GIGA 6 is able to connect to your smartphone via WiFi. This allows you to download a number of apps that allow you to personalize your drinks at home. This machine has only one downside: some users have complained about the drip tray's leakage. If you experience this issue, contact the customer service team immediately.

4. Nespresso Inissia

The Nespresso Inissia offers coffee and espresso lovers a simple and cost-effective way to brew their favorite café drinks at home. The high-pressure pump, patented extraction system and high-pressure pump guarantee that each cup is rich, flavorful and velvety smooth. The Inissia features a large capacity water tank and is quick to heat up, allowing users to brew several cups of coffee without having to refill it regularly.

The compact and sleek Inissia is one of the most space-saving pod machines available, making it ideal for kitchens that have limited counter space. It is also easy to use, requiring only minimal effort required to set-up and operate the machine. Once fully charged, the machine will brew coffee in 25 seconds. This is perfect for those who want an instant boost of caffeine.

The Inissia also has a selection of premium coffee capsules that can satisfy any taste, from robust and intense to delicate and aromatic. The machine is energy efficient and shuts down after nine minutes if it is not being used. It runs on very little electricity. The design of the machine is flexible, with a folding drip tray to accommodate taller recipe glass sizes and a capsule container that can hold up to 11 capsules used.

Place a capsule inside the machine and press one of the two buttons to initiate the coffee brewing process. The Espresso button will give you an espresso shot, while the Lungo button will run a greater amount of water for a lungo-style coffee. You can pause or stop the brewing process at any time and if you require more or less water you can alter the amount from the control panel.

Another advantage of the Inissia is its easy cleaning. Every day, run a wash using water, without a capsule through the machine to get rid of any residue.
